Ordinals
beta
Sat 881243862864898
decimal
176248.3862864898
degree
0°176248′856″3862864898‴
percentile
41.96399351591746%
name
hplecyfuwqp
cycle
0
epoch
0
period
87
block
176248
offset
3862864898
timestamp
2012-04-19 06:45:34 UTC
rarity
common
prev
next